The correct login page, and avoiding fake sites

This is the part worth slowing down for. Search results and ads sometimes surface clone pages that copy the SpinDog design to harvest logins. A few quick checks keep you safe. Confirm the web address is the genuine operator domain before you type anything, look for the padlock and a secure connection in the address bar, and be wary of any page that promises an unrealistic bonus just to log in. Once you are sure you are on the real site, bookmark it and use that bookmark every time. Reaching a UKGC casino through a trusted, clearly labelled link is the simplest way to avoid the fakes, and after that first safe visit your own bookmark does the job.

Forgot your password

A forgotten password is the most common login snag and it is quick to fix. On the sign-in screen, choose the Forgot Password link, enter the email tied to your account, and follow the secure reset link sent to your inbox, checking spam if it is slow to arrive. Set a new password that you have not used elsewhere, then sign in with it. If you cannot remember which email you used, contact support with your details; they can locate the account and help you recover access once they confirm who you are.

Common login problems and how to fix them

ProblemLikely causeFix
Password rejectedMistype, caps lock, or autofilled old passwordRetype slowly, check caps lock, clear autofill
Page will not load you inStale cache or expired sessionClear cache and cookies, or use a private window
Account lockedSeveral failed attempts in a rowWait, reset the password, then retry
Access limitedIdentity verification in progressSubmit the requested documents to clear KYC
Login blockedA self-exclusion or deposit limit you setThis is a deliberate control; contact support if unsure

If none of that works, support is the next stop. Give them the email on the account and a clear description of what happens when you try to sign in.

Why most login problems are not the casino's fault

It is easy to assume that a login which will not work means something is wrong with the casino, but in practice the overwhelming majority of login problems sit on the player or browser side. A mistyped or autofilled old password, caps lock left on, a stale cache holding an expired session, or an unfinished identity check are all quick to fix once you know to look for them, and none point to anything wrong with the operator. The rare genuine platform issue, a site outage or a scheduled maintenance window, resolves itself and is obvious because it affects the whole site rather than just your sign in. Working through the fixes in the table above in order resolves nearly every case without needing to contact support at all.
